Night-shift staff: Floor 4 of the Tellhaven Building opens this week. After 21:00, access is via the rear stairwell only; the lifts are locked out overnight during the settling period. Complete a walk-through of the new floor once per shift and log it. The stairwell keypad accepts the code below.

badge for yahop-fawep: bdg-XBKXI-68071

MEMO — Incoming Director, Product

Launch plan for Quillstone v2: beta closes in three weeks. GA targeted for mid-quarter. Marketing assets locked; pricing pending your sign-off. Ops has capacity confirmed at the Dunmere site. Known risks: onboarding flow unpolished, one integration partner slipping. Team leads briefed; escalation path runs through me until handover completes. Read the full runbook before the kickoff review — you'll be asked about rollback criteria. Sensitive context on where this fits the broader roadmap sits below.

confidential, bahof-yahap: Julaelek Group plans to raise the Aldeth list price by 9 percent in April.

# Flaglight Rollouts — Approvals

Quick version for on-call: any rollout touching more than 5% of traffic needs an approval in Flaglight before the ramp continues. Kill switches don't need approval — just flip them and note it in the incident channel. Scheduled ramps pause automatically if error budget burns hot. If you're stuck at 2 a.m. with a pending approval, there's one person authorized to override, and that's the approver below.

account owner for tagep-bafof: Norael Gilax Juleth

### Autocomplete index latency

Quickfind suggestions on Marlowe search are taking 800ms+ at peak. Root cause: the prefix index isn't being warmed after the nightly rebuild. Mitigation shipped: warm-up pass added to the rebuild job. Full fix (incremental index) targeted for next sprint. Latency graphs in the sync deck reference the index build token below.

session token of hagug-bagag = htk21_27b5a7c274cb3ae33d180

## Break-Glass: PixHoard Image Cache

New folks: if the PixHoard image cache leaks memory and OOMs the Renner nodes, don't wait for approvals. Restart via the break-glass account, file an incident, and notify the cache owner. Access is audited. The break-glass account unlocks with the recovery passphrase below.

recovery phrase for kagaf-yajof: fraax-quenwyn-lamion